Taylor Swift and Zac Efron recently appeared on ‘The Ellen Degeneres Show’ to promote their new Dr. Seuss movie ‘The Lorax,’ and when Degeneres wasn’t asking them about their film project, she was grilling them about relationship rumors. Degeneres asked Swift and Efron what they did for Valentine’s Day, but apparently there are no actual romantic sparks flying between the singer and actor.

Swift explained that she had quite the low-key, anti-love Valentine’s Day celebration with her girlfriends. “I actually had a pathetic single girls party,” Swift told Degeneres. “I’m not saying that like being single is pathetic — we’ve talked about it and I think it’s awesome. But I had all my single girlfriends over and we ate junk food and just ate whatever we wanted and danced and we made these little profile cards about why we’re single.”

While Swift, 22, celebrated her single status on Feb. 14, Efron, 24, actually wooed an anonymous young lady (“a friend” as he put it) with a home-cooked meal. He also responded to Swift’s Valentine’s Day single girls party with a laugh, saying, “That’s so different from what single guys do.”

Later on, Degeneres gifted ‘The Lorax’ co-stars with helpful T-shirts adorned with specific relationship statuses for every situation, including one that read “We’re just friends,” and another that read, “We only hooked up once.” Despite the fact that they Efron and Swift would most likely rock the “We’re just friends” shirts, they have been getting personal on a musical level.
